The Property Administrator position provides first-class property management services and assists the Property Management team with the day-to-day responsibilities of operating a commercial property. Typical duties include Accounts Receivable & Accounts Payable, office administration, customer service, and enhancing tenant relations.
- Accounts Payable – accurately input, verify proper backup, and code all invoices according to the approved budget into the payables system and then forward to the Property Manager for approval.
- Assist in planning and executing tenant events with the management team.
- Assist Property Manager with day-to-day operation of assigned portfolio.
- Maintain, track, and input into the system all Certificates of Insurance for vendors/tenants/clients.
- Accounts Receivable – monthly review of accounts receivable in the system and assist with the preparation of late notices and default notices.
- Prepare, compile, and facilitate the creation and execution of Service Contracts for vendor services.
- Receive and enter work order requests into the system.
- Assist with answering the main telephone line and screen calls to forward to the appropriate personnel; Deliver messages to personnel and/or forward messages to voicemail; Greet guests and notify personnel of incoming visitors; Accept deliveries/packages.
- Assist Property Manager with the preparation of monthly/quarterly financial reports.
- Schedule building activity, including move-ins / move-outs; verify insurance.

- Bachelor’s Degree preferred
- Strong verbal and written communication skills
- Attention to Detail
- Good organizational skills
- Mathematical aptitude
- Basic accounting skills and knowledge
- Proficient with Microsoft Excel and Word; Yardi experience a plus
- Excellent customer service skills
